MySQLで空のVIEWを作成するにはどうすればよいですか?
MySQLで空のビューを作成するには、次の構文を使用します-
create or replace view yourViewName as select yourValue AS yourColumnName, yourValue AS yourColumnName2, . . N from dual where false;
MySQLで空のビューを作成するために、上記の構文を実装しましょう-
mysql> create or replace view empty_view as select "John Smith" AS ClientName, "US" AS ClientCountryName, false AS isMarried from dual where false; Query OK, 0 rows affected (0.20 sec)
ビューの説明を確認しましょう-
mysql> desc empty_view;
これにより、次の出力が生成されます-
+-------------------+-------------+------+-----+---------+-------+ | Field | Type | Null | Key | Default | Extra | +-------------------+-------------+------+-----+---------+-------+ | ClientName | varchar(10) | NO | | | | | ClientCountryName | varchar(2) | NO | | | | | isMarried | int(1) | NO | | 0 | | +-------------------+-------------+------+-----+---------+-------+ 3 rows in set (0.00 sec)
ビューが空かどうかを確認しましょう-
mysql> select *from empty_view; Empty set (0.00 sec)
-
MySQLのコマンドラインでデータベースを作成するにはどうすればよいですか?
まず、コマンドプロンプトを開く必要があります。ショートカットウィンドウ+Rキーを使用して開くことができます。 スクリーンショットは次のとおりです- ここでCMDと入力し、[OK]ボタンを押します- これで、次のコマンドプロンプトが表示されます- 次に、MySQLbinディレクトリにアクセスします。スクリーンショットは次のとおりです- 以下は、データベースを作成するためにコマンドラインでMySQLを実行するためのクエリです- これで、SHOWDATABASESコマンドを使用してデータベースが作成されているかどうかを確認できます- mysql> SH
-
MySQLシーケンスを作成する方法は?
MySQLのシーケンスとは何ですか? MySQLでは、シーケンスとは、指定されている場合は1または0から昇順で生成される整数のリストを指します。多くのアプリケーションでは、特に識別のために一意の番号を生成するために使用されるシーケンスが必要です。 例 例としては、CRMの顧客ID、HRの従業員番号、サービス管理システムの機器番号などがあります。 MySQLでシーケンスを自動的に作成するには、列のAUTO_INCREMENT属性を設定する必要があります。これは通常、主キー列になります。 ルール AUTO_INCREMENT属性を使用するときは、次のルールに従う必要があります- すべての